Pittsburgh-based Pittsburgh-based Snavely Forest Products has announced the following staff additions. Mark Thorn has assumed responsibilities as acting general manager of the Houston, Texas Division, while Regina Holder recently joined Snavely-Houston as the office manager.

Rick Cornell recently joined Snavely-Phoenix in the position of outside sales-industrial accounts and Cliff DeSpain has joined Snavely-Greensboro as the Typar market development manager of the Snavely Forest Products International Division.

Colleen Arnold has recently been promoted to the position of office manager at Snavely International.

Kellie Radzik has been promoted to the position of Snavely Forest Products corporate controller. Ms Radzik joined Snavely Forest Products in 1996 in the Phoenix, Arizona division where she was the office manager. She was promoted to director of the information technology department in 1998.

John Lewis has been promoted from eBusiness manager to director of information technology. Mr Lewis is a University of Pittsburgh graduate and has been with Snavely Forest Products since 2003.
